Note: The error message "Not Available" may appear if you
press
a
key for
a
function that is not available.
1
POWER turns the TV on and off. When the TV is on, the
green LED indicator on the TV front will be illuminated.
2
FREEZE freezes the picture.
Press again to restore the moving picture
(1&
page 42).
3
SLEEP accesses the sleep timer
(1&
page 51).
4
PIC SIZE cycles through the picture sizes: Natural,
TheaterWide 1/213, Full, 4:3 HD, Native, and Dot by
Dot
(1&
page 39).
5
Channel Numbers (0-9, -/100) directly tune
channels. The
GQQ)
button is used to tune digital channels
(1&
page 38) or to edit the Favorites List
(1&
page 36).
6
INPUT selects the video input source
(1&
page 35).
7
CH
~
... cycles through programmed channels when no
menu is on-screen
(1&
page 30).
8
VOL
+ -
adjusts the volume level.
9
FAV BROWSER accesses the Favorites List in the
Channel Brower'"
(~
page 36).
10 RECALL displays TV status information
(~page
54).
11 CH RTN returns to the last viewed channel or source
(~page
39).
12 MUTE reduces or turns off the sound
(~page
44).
13 INFO displays TV status information as well as program
details, when available
(~page
54).
14 ;; ... /;;
~
While watching TV, these buttons open the
Channel Browser
T
"
and tune to the previous/next channel
in the channel history
(~
page 37). (Also see "Arrow
buttons.")
15 Arrow buttons
(~
......
~)
When a menu is on-screen,
these buttons select or adjust programming menus. (Also
see;; ... / ;;
~.)
16 ENTER activates highlighted items in the main menu
system.
17 MENU accesses the main TV menu system
(1&
page 27).
18 EXIT closes on-screen menus.
19 MODE SELECT switch switches between TV,
CABLE/SAT, AUX 1, and AUX 2 modes
(1&
page 22).
Set to "TV" to control the TV.
